1.文件对象文件以文本内容或二进制的形式存储在计算机中。我们对文件内容文本内容或二进制内容进行读写操作。 关于python中对于文件的读写等,是通过创建文件对象来操作的。**open()**函数可以创建文件对象;参数:open(file_path, mode=’’, encoding=‘utf-8’) open函数的参数中常用的三个就是要读写的文件的路径file_path,文件的打开模式mode(
转载
2023-12-06 17:51:26
98阅读
文本文件的编码格式(科普)文本文件存储的内容是基于字符编码的文件,常见的编码有ASCII编码,UNICODE编码等Python 2.x 默认使用ASCII编码格式Python 3.x 默认使用UTF-8编码格式,也有说是unicode的UTF-8 是一种 Unicode 的编码方式,主要作用对 Unicode 码的数据进行转换,转换后方便存储和网络传输python3...
原创
2021-08-27 15:46:28
511阅读
文本文件的编码格式(科普)文本文件存储的内容是基于字符编码的文件,常见的编码有ASCII编码,UNICODE编码等Python 2.x 默认使用ASCII编码格式Python 3.x 默认使用UTF-8编码格式,也有说是unicode的UTF-8 是一种 Unicode 的编码方式,主要作用对 Unicode 码的数据进行转换,
原创
2022-02-14 15:19:03
586阅读
# Python3和Python2文件编码
在编程中,文件编码是一个十分重要但常被忽视的话题。Python作为一种流行的编程语言,不同版本之间对文件编码的处理有所差别,尤其是Python2和Python3之间。本文将深入探讨这两者的文件编码特性,并提供相应的代码示例,帮助大家更好地理解文件编码的相关逻辑。
## 文件编码的基本概念
文件编码是指将字符集中的字符映射到字节序列的过程。常见的编码
# Python2文件移动覆盖
在Python2中,我们经常需要对文件进行移动和覆盖操作。文件移动是指将文件从一个位置移动到另一个位置,而文件覆盖是指将一个文件的内容覆盖到另一个文件中。在本文中,我们将介绍如何在Python2中进行文件移动和覆盖操作,并提供相应的代码示例。
## 文件移动
文件移动可以使用`os.rename()`函数来实现。该函数接受两个参数,第一个参数为原始文件的路径,
原创
2023-12-15 09:20:11
65阅读
# 如何实现 Python2 调用 Python3 文件
作为一名开发者,我们往往需要在不同版本的 Python 之间做交互。在某些情况下,我们可能需要从 Python 2 脚本中调用 Python 3 脚本。本文将带你一步步实现这一点,帮助你掌握流程、代码的细节,并让你明白每个部分的作用。
## 流程概述
在实现 Python2 调用 Python3 文件的过程中,我们主要可以分为以下几个
# Python2执行Python文件并指定编码格式
Python是一种广泛使用的高级编程语言,其简洁易读的语法特点使得它在数据科学、人工智能和Web开发等领域得到了广泛应用。然而,在某些特定情况下,特别是在使用Python 2时,我们可能需要指定文件的编码格式执行Python脚本。
## 1. 背景
在Python 2中,字符串的处理比较复杂,尤其是涉及到中文或其他非ASCII字符时。如果
原创
2024-08-04 05:09:38
41阅读
Python2的默认编码格式是ASCII编码。ASCII编码是一种英文字符编码方式,只能表示128个字符,无法表示中文等非英文字符。在Python2中,默认编码格式为ASCII,这就意味着如果我们想要在Python2中处理中文字符,就需要手动指定编码格式为UTF-8或其他支持中文字符的编码格式。
下面我们来看一些示例代码,演示Python2默认编码格式对中文字符的处理:
```python
#
原创
2024-05-18 04:48:19
212阅读
# 读取UTF-8编码的文件并处理数据的方法——Python2
在日常的编程工作中,我们经常会遇到需要读取文本文件并处理其中的数据的情况。而在Python2中,读取UTF-8编码的文件是一个比较常见的操作。本文将介绍如何使用Python2读取UTF-8编码的文件,并给出相应的代码示例。
## 读取UTF-8编码的文件
在Python2中,我们可以使用`codecs`模块来处理UTF-8编码的
原创
2024-06-04 04:46:39
183阅读
文件的存储方式在计算机中,文件是以 二进制的方式保存在磁盘上的文本文件和二进制文件文本文件
可以使用文本编辑软件查看本质上还是二进制文件二进制文件
保存的内容 不是给人直接阅读的,而是提供给其它软件使用的二进制文件不能使用 文件编辑软件 查看文件基本操作操作文件的套路在计算机 中要操作文件一共包含三个步骤: 1.打开文件2.读、写文件读 将文件内容读入内容写 将内存内容写入文件3.关闭
转载
2023-09-30 20:43:53
69阅读
python安装目录下D:\Python\Tools\scripts\2to3.py python D:\Python\Tools\scripts\2to3.py -w D:\changefile.py ...
转载
2021-10-31 10:30:00
149阅读
2评论
# 如何使用Python3运行Python2文件
在软件开发的过程中,经常会碰到需要将Python2编写的代码迁移到Python3环境中的情况。虽然Python3在很多方面都有增强和优化,但Python2的遗留代码仍然在某些项目中存在。为了方便大家使用Python3来运行Python2文件,本文将详细介绍如何处理这个过程,并提供一些实际代码示例。
## 1. 确定Python2的代码特色
首
# Python2 指定文件编码格式
在Python2中,如果我们希望指定文件的编码格式,可以使用特定的注释来实现。在本文中,我们将探讨如何使用Python2指定文件编码格式,并提供相关的代码示例。
## 什么是文件编码格式?
在计算机中,文件编码格式是用于表示文本数据的字符集和编码方式的规范。不同的编码格式使用不同的字符集和编码方式,以将字符映射到二进制形式。常见的文件编码格式包括ASCI
原创
2023-10-11 11:33:59
122阅读
总结:面对复杂文本的读取,尤其是爬虫获得的以及原始的复杂文本,使用open读取后编码不统一的情况,建议用codecs.open()写贴原因因为接触Python时候已经是Python3.x的年代了,用的文件操作最多的就是with open() as file_:这一段话,但是在自然语言处理过程中每次都出现报错,一般都是写入时候或者读取时候说编码错误。大多数时候处理方法是转码, 也就是input --
转载
2023-11-01 18:45:03
87阅读
## 如何在Python2中使用gbk编码格式
作为一名经验丰富的开发者,你经常需要处理不同的编码格式。对于刚入行的小白来说,理解和应用gbk编码格式可能会有些困难。在本文中,我将向你展示如何在Python2中使用gbk编码格式,并详细说明每一步需要做什么。
### 流程概述
首先,让我们来看一下整个过程的步骤:
| 步骤 | 内容 |
| ---- | ---- |
| 第一步 | 打开
原创
2024-06-30 06:34:53
31阅读
直接上代码咯。(windows7 x64, python2.7)#encoding=utf-8
#author: walker
#date: 2014-11-18
#function: 示例python2读取utf8文件(含中文等特殊字符)
import sys
reload(sys)
sys.s
原创
2014-11-18 09:30:18
7471阅读
# Python 2 文件服务器命令科普
在计算机编程和网络的世界里,文件服务器是一种常用的网络服务。文件服务器允许用户通过网络访问特定的文件资源。在本文中,我们将深入探讨如何使用 Python 2 创建一个简单的文件服务器,并提供示例代码来帮助理解。
## Python 2 文件服务器简介
Python 2 提供了内置的 HTTP 服务器模块,允许我们快速搭建一个文件服务器。使用这个模块,
# Python2 判断文件编码
## 1. 流程概述
在Python2中,可以通过以下步骤来判断文件的编码:
```mermaid
journey
title 判断文件编码流程
section 开始
开发者->小白: 开始
section 读取文件
小白->开发者: 读取文件
section 判断编码
小白->
原创
2024-04-15 03:11:06
45阅读
实际开发中常常会遇到对数据进行持久化的场景,所谓持久化是指将数据从无法长久保存数据的存储介质(通常是内存)转移到可以长久保存数据的存储介质(通常是硬盘)中。实现数据持久化最直接简单的方式就是通过文件系统将数据保存到文件中。计算机的文件系统是一种存储和组织计算机数据的方法,它使得对数据的访问和查找变得容易,文件系统使用文件和树形目录的抽象逻辑概念代替了硬盘、光盘、闪存等物理设备的数据块
Python基础知识大总结1、头部注释什么是python头部注释答:写在Python脚本第一行的用#号开头表示的信息就是头注释。eg:coding:utf-8python头部注释的作用答:被系统或解释器所调用告知:1)python解释器在哪?2)脚本编码格式是啥?头注释的结构答:注释符号+注释的内容 (# coding:utf-8)常见头注释介绍答:# coding:utf-8 定义coding则